Understanding the Basics: What Are Interior Wall Panels?

Interior wall panels are prefabricated sheets made from materials like metal, PVC, wood veneer, or composite that can be installed on indoor walls to enhance aesthetics, durability, and performance. Unlike drywall, which requires taping, sanding, and painting, wall panels are a quicker and often cleaner option that can be customized in various textures and colors.

Performance: Durability and Longevity

 Interior Wall Panels: Built to Last

Metal-based and aluminum interior wall panels are exceptionally durable. They resist dents, water damage, corrosion, and daily wear and tear—making them ideal for high-traffic environments like airports, hospitals, and schools. Drywall: Vulnerable to Impact and Moisture

Drywall, while cost-effective initially, is highly susceptible to impact damage, mold growth in humid environments, and cracks due to structural shifting. In commercial settings, this often results in frequent repairs and aesthetic compromises.

Installation and Maintenance

Wall Panels Offer Quick, Clean Setup

Interior wall panels can be installed directly onto a frame or wall surface with concealed fasteners or clips. Drywall Installation Is Time-Consuming

Drywall requires cutting, mudding, sanding, and painting. This process is labor-intensive and involves multiple steps that prolong project timelines—especially on large commercial jobs. It also requires skilled labor to ensure a smooth finish.

Design and Aesthetic Versatility

Wall Panels Are Visually Versatile

Interior wall panels come in finishes like brushed metal, wood grain, matte solid colors, and even customizable digital prints. Drywall Is Limited to Paint or Wallpaper

Drywall relies on surface treatments like paint or wallpaper to add character. These finishes can peel or stain and typically require regular updates to stay current with design trends.

Cost Considerations: Initial vs Long-Term

Wall Panels May Cost More Upfront—But Save More Later

The upfront material cost of interior wall panels is usually higher than that of drywall. However, the savings from reduced labor, lower maintenance, and long-term durability often make wall panels a better investment over time. Drywall May Seem Cheaper—But Requires Ongoing Repairs

Drywall's cheaper price per sheet is offset by the repeated need for repairs and refinishing, especially in busy environments. In commercial applications, this adds up quickly—resulting in higher lifetime costs.

Environmental and Sustainability Factors

Wall Panels Can Be Sustainable

Drywall Has a Higher Environmental Cost

Drywall production involves gypsum mining, energy-intensive processes, and significant waste during construction. It’s also not as easily recyclable, making it less ideal for sustainability-conscious projects.
